    Default BOB Frustrations

    I finall got round to boxing my CNC4PC C10 breakout board today, and getting the power on it. I hooke dup my home switches, and cabled for a touch-off pad.

    Went down to DSE, and bought a 25pin DB male to male cable to go to the second parallel port. Made sure that the cable had all pins wired. "Yes Sir" he says, all pins are wired.

    Spent a frustrating couple of hours, trying to figure out what I ws doing wrong, as I couldn't get the limits or touch-pad to signal. Read all the docs againg, and double checked all my wiring. Still couldn't get the rotton things to input into Mach3.

    I eventually checked the parallel cable with a multi-meter, and the sodding thing isn't straight through wiring. I reckon it's a laplink cable, and has crossovers. I had a 25pin DB male in my odds-and-sods box, so I cut one end off the cable, in preparation to soldering a new end on. and the damm thing has only got 15 wires.

    Anyone one got any suggestions, as to where I can get the right cable in Melbourne?................and please don't suggest DSE.
